Moneyline Pick - Detroit Pistons (-1100): B+
Detroit’s 59-22 powerhouse comes in on a two-game win streak with Cade Cunningham back orchestrating an offense that has repeatedly shredded Indiana, including dominant wins of 130-106 in the NBA Cup and 121-78 at midseason, while the injury-ravaged Pacers, losers of eight of their last ten and missing core pieces like Tyrese Haliburton and Ivica Zubac, are simply trying to reach the finish line with the league’s second-worst record and no playoff incentive. With Detroit still tuning up its full rotation for the postseason and boasting a massive net-rating edge, the -1100 moneyline is steep on price but backed by a sizable talent, health, and motivation gap that makes an outright Pacers upset very unlikely. Over/Under Pick - Under 229.5 (-110): B
Indiana’s depleted backcourt, playing without Haliburton and relying on stopgap creators after another double-digit loss, has struggled to generate efficient offense lately, and against a Pistons group that owns one of the East’s stingiest defenses and just held Charlotte to 100 in a wire-to-wire win, this matchup profiles more like their 121-78 and 105-94 grinders than an all-out track meet, especially with Detroit already locked into the No. 1 seed and likely to manage minutes if they build a cushion. The Pacers’ recent turnover issues and poor halfcourt execution against playoff-level defenses point toward extended dry spells, and if Detroit leans on Jalen Duren, Tobias Harris, and its depth to control tempo rather than chase style points, there’s a clear path for this total to land below 229.5. Spread Pick - Detroit Pistons, -14.5 (-105): B-
Detroit’s starters just played a full, focused road game in Charlotte and covered comfortably, and with Cunningham, Harris, Duren, and a deep bench that has already produced blowout wins of 121-78 at home and 24-point margins on the road against this same Pacers roster, the talent gap is big enough to justify laying -14.5 against an Indiana team on a one-game skid, locked into the lottery and missing multiple rotation guards and its starting center. The main concern is that the top seed could shorten its stars’ minutes in the second half, but given the Pistons’ habit of sustaining big leads with shooters like Duncan Robinson and versatile wings like Ausar Thompson, there’s still a reasonable chance they stretch this out beyond two touchdowns if Indiana’s undermanned offense stalls again.
